public class GracefulResponse ext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
static void |
raiseException(ResponseStatus responseStatus)
需要抛自定义异常时,调用该方法
|
static void |
raiseException(ResponseStatus responseStatus,
Throwable throwable)
需要抛自定义异常时,调用该方法
|
static void |
raiseException(String code,
String msg)
需要抛自定义异常时,调用该方法
|
static void |
raiseException(String code,
String msg,
Throwable throwable)
需要抛自定义异常时,调用该方法
|
static void |
wrapAssert(AssertFunction assertFunction) |
static void |
wrapAssert(ResponseStatus responseStatus,
AssertFunction assertFunction) |
static void |
wrapAssert(String code,
AssertFunction assertFunction) |
static void |
wrapAssert(String code,
Object data,
AssertFunction assertFunction) |
public static void raiseException(String code, String msg)
code - 异常码msg - 异常提示public static void raiseException(ResponseStatus responseStatus)
public static void raiseException(String code, String msg, Throwable throwable)
code - 异常码msg - 异常提示throwable - 捕获的异常public static void raiseException(ResponseStatus responseStatus, Throwable throwable)
public static void wrapAssert(AssertFunction assertFunction)
public static void wrapAssert(String code, AssertFunction assertFunction)
public static void wrapAssert(ResponseStatus responseStatus, AssertFunction assertFunction)
public static void wrapAssert(String code, Object data, AssertFunction assertFunction)
Copyright © 2024. All rights reserved.